Disc Golf

Share

Flagstaff is the home to world-class disc golf courses.

Flagstaff stands out as one of Arizona’s top disc golf destinations, thanks to its dense forests, undulating hills, rugged rocks, majestic mountains, and a lineup of expertly designed courses. With fairways carved through ponderosa pines, elevation changes that test every throw, and panoramic views at every turn, each round here delivers both challenge and reward. Whether you’re a casual player or a tournament regular, Flagstaff’s frisbee golf scene offers unmatched variety, accessibility, and natural beauty.

Flagstaff Disc Golf Courses

Fort Tuthill Disc Golf Course

Navigate tight fairways and gentle elevation shifts on this 18-hole course located in Fort Tuthill County Park. Two looping 9-hole sections and multiple basket positions add strategy and variety to every round. A practice basket makes this free course a great go-to for locals and visitors alike.

Thorpe Park Disc Golf Course

Play 27-holes beneath a canopy of mature ponderosa pines and scrub oak trees at Flagstaff’s most frequented disc golf course. The layout features diverse terrain and multiple pin placements—except for hole 13, which honors the original layout from the course’s early days. This popular, year-round course is free to play and consistently delivers a true test of skill.

McPherson Park Disc Golf Course

McPherson Park offers a free, 18-hole course shaded by tall pines and designed for all skill levels. The front nine includes gentle hills, while the back nine introduces more elevation for added challenge. It's a great spot to refine your game.

Arizona Snowbowl Disc Golf Course

Tee off on this seasonal, 18-hole course above Agassiz Lodge. The Arizona Snowbowl course delivers breathtaking views along with challenging mountain terrain. Disc golf is free during operating hours, just bring your own discs.

Northern Arizona University (NAU) Disc Golf Course

This wooded 18-hole course sits on the NAU campus and features a blend of tight paths, varied elevations, and long-distance challenges. Maintained by NAU Rec Services, it features wood-chipped paths for easy navigation. It’s a top choice for players seeking a technical, well-kept course.

Little America Hotel Disc Golf Course

This complimentary 18-hole course blends hospitality with outdoor adventure, winding through natural forest. Open year-round and host to the 2023 PDGA Championship, the course welcomes beginners and advanced players with a balanced mix of challenges. Whether you’re staying onsite or stopping by for a quick round, it’s a top-tier playing experience.


Where to Find Disc Golf Equipment Rentals

Snow, Mountain, River

2560 N. Fourth St. • 928-225-4013

No discs? No problem. Snow, Mountain, River rents disc golf sets for just $10 per day, making it easy to hit the course without packing extra gear. Each rental includes a driver, mid-range, putter, and carry bag, perfect for beginners and travelers alike.


Leagues & Tournaments

Flagstaff’s active disc golf community keeps the calendar full with leagues and tournaments happening almost daily. Whether you're looking to play competitively or meet local players, there's always an event worth checking out. Visit Flagstaff Disc Golf's website for the latest schedules, tournament listings, and league sign-ups.
